In your father's case, you should visit a cardiologist to rule out some causes of blood pressure as well as dangerous complications of the disease. hypertension. Depending on the degree of hypertension, accompanying underlying diseases, ... of your doctor, the doctor will advise and choose the appropriate treatment for you, including: Diet - lifestyle advice, choices medication, blood pressure goals. There are many classes of drugs to treat high blood pressure, and each class will have a preference for a specific patient.
Hope you go to the doctor soon and receive appropriate treatment advice.
